00043 #ifndef MESH_HPP
00044 #define MESH_HPP 1
00045 
00046 
00047 #include <stdint.h>
00048 #include <vector>
00049 #include <iostream>
00050 #include "file.hpp"
00051 #include "vec3d.hpp"
00052 #include "types.hpp"
00053 
00054 
00067 class Mesh
00068 {
00069 protected:
00070     geom_mode_e                _geom_mode; 
00071     Int3D                      _size;      
00072     Vec3D                      _origo;     
00073     Vec3D                      _max;       
00075     double                     _h;         
00076     double                     _div_h;     
00078 public:
00079 
00085     Mesh();
00086 
00092     Mesh( geom_mode_e geom_mode, Int3D size, Vec3D origo, double h );
00093 
00096     Mesh( std::istream &is );
00097 
00100     ~Mesh() {}
00101 
00104     void reset( geom_mode_e geom_mode, Int3D size, Vec3D origo, double h );
00105 
00108     geom_mode_e geom_mode( void ) const { return( _geom_mode ); }
00109 
00112     int32_t dim( void ) const;
00113 
00116     Int3D size( void ) const { return( _size ); }
00117 
00120     int32_t size( int i ) const { return( _size[i] ); }
00121    
00124     int32_t nodecount( void ) const { return( _size[0]*_size[1]*_size[2] ); }
00125 
00128     Vec3D origo( void ) const { return( _origo ); }
00129 
00132     double origo( int i ) const { return( _origo[i] ); }
00133 
00137     Vec3D max( void ) const { return( _max ); }
00138 
00142     double max( int i ) const { return( _max[i] ); }
00143 
00146     double h( void ) const { return( _h ); }
00147 
00150     double div_h( void ) const { return( _div_h ); }
00151 
00154     void save( std::ostream &os ) const;
00155 
00158     bool operator==( const Mesh &m ) const;
00159 
00162     bool operator!=( const Mesh &m ) const;
00163 
00166     void debug_print( std::ostream &os ) const;
00167 };
00168 
00169 
00170 #endif
